Responsibilities
Verifies test requisitions by comparing information with nursing station log; bringing discrepancies to the attention of unit personnel
Verifies patient by reading patient identification
Obtains blood specimens by performing venipunctures and finger sticks
Maintains specimen integrity by using aseptic technique, following department procedures; observing isolation procedures
Tracks collected specimens by initialing, dating, and noting times of collection; maintaining daily tallies of collections performed
Maintains quality results by following department procedures and testing schedule; recording results in the quality-control log; identifying and reporting needed changes
Maintains safe, secure, and healthy work environment by following standards and procedures; complying with legal regulations
Resolves unusual test orders by contacting the physician, pathologist, nursing station, or reference laboratory; referring unresolved orders back to the originator for further clarification; notifying supervisor of unresolved orders
Updates job knowledge by participating in educational opportunities; reading professional publications; maintaining personal networks; participating in professional organizations
Enhances phlebotomy department and hospital reputation by accepting ownership for accomplishing new and different requests; exploring opportunities to add value to job accomplishments
